Ostriches run riot on busy road in China

Jan 26, 2018

Three ostriches run on a busy road in southern China.In the dash-cam clip, shot in Hechi City in Guangxi Zhuang Autonomous Region on January 22, three ostriches run among the vehicles on the road.The CCTV video showed that several passersby tried to catch them but failed.It is not known where the ostriches came from.++CLIENTS PLEASE NOTE: THIS VIDEO HAS BEEN LOOPED++